About Cause and Effect

Cause and effect questions examine whether one event produces another, whether both arise from a common factor, or whether their connection is only coincidental. They involve identifying preceding and resulting events, separating correlation from causation, and judging whether the stated evidence supports a direct, possible or unlikely relationship.
